Everything You need to Know About the Bradley S19274JW Safety Eye/Facewash

The wall-mounted HALO eye/face wash system delivers exceptional safety with its advanced coverage and spray pattern, ensuring maximum protection when accidents occur. Constructed with chrome-plated brass pipes and fittings that provide a bright, mirror finish, this unit combines durability with professional aesthetics. The compact, concealed fixture design makes it ideal for facilities where space optimization matters, while the ABS plastic components offer resilience without compromising functionality. It exceeds minimum water flow requirements of 3GPM at 30 PSI, ensuring thorough and effective cleansing when every second counts.
Safety compliance is guaranteed as this unit fully adheres to ANSI/ISEA standard Z358.1, making it suitable for industrial environments, laboratories, and other workplaces with potential eye hazards. Installation is straightforward with a 1/2 inch NPT water supply connection, and the package includes a universal identification sign and inspection tag to maintain regulatory compliance. Q&A: Bradley S19274JW HALO Eye/Face Wash System
Q: Where should the Bradley S19274JW HALO Eye/Face Wash System be installed?
A: The Bradley S19274JW is designed for wall mounting in areas where eye/face wash stations are required for emergency situations. We recommend installing it in laboratories, manufacturing facilities, chemical handling areas, or any workspace where potential eye hazards exist.
Q: What makes the HALO spray pattern superior to other eye/face wash systems?
A: In our testing, we found that the HALO system delivers a much more effective coverage and spray pattern than standard models. Its design ensures that both eyes and the entire face receive thorough irrigation from multiple angles, which is crucial during chemical exposure emergencies.
Q: Does this unit comply with safety regulations?
A: Yes! The Bradley S19274JW complies with ANSI/ISEA standard Z358.1, which is the industry standard for emergency eyewash and shower equipment. We appreciate that it comes with both the universal identification sign and inspection tag included, making compliance documentation easier.
Q: What are the water supply requirements?
A: This unit requires a 1/2 inch NPT water supply connection. during our evaluation, we confirmed it exceeds the minimum water flow requirement of 3 GPM at 30 psi, ensuring proper rinsing capability during emergencies.
Q: Is this unit durable enough for industrial environments?
A: We found the construction to be quite robust.The chrome-plated brass pipe and fittings provide a bright,mirror finish that not onyl looks professional but offers excellent durability.The eye/face wash components are made of ABS plastic, which balances durability with comfort during use.
Q: Is the S19274JW tough to install?
A: While professional installation is recommended, the wall mount design is relatively straightforward. The unit weighs 25 pounds and measures 20 x 20 x 10 inches, so proper wall anchoring is essential. We suggest consulting with a plumber familiar with emergency fixture requirements to ensure proper height placement and water supply connection.
